Researcher: JSB Page 1 3/22/23 OLR Bill Analysis sHB 6614 AN ACT CONCERNING DEBIT CARDS AND CASH DISCOUNTS FOR GASOLINE PURCHASES. SUMMARY Current law requires gas station operators who offer a discount for paying cash for motor boat or vehicle fuel to post a sign specifying how debit card transactions will be processed (i.e., as cash or credit card), if the sign is required by state regulations. This bill eliminates the contingency that the sign be posted only if required by state regulations, thus requiring it to be posted anytime an operator offers a discount for paying in cash. EFFECTIVE DATE: October 1, 2023 COMMITTEE ACTION General Law Committee Joint Favorable Substitute Yea 22 Nay 0 (03/07/2023)
